Large companies often grapple with significant energy consumption. Leveraging automation presents a viable solution to minimize energy waste and realize substantial economic gains. By adopting smart technologies, businesses can optimize energy efficiency across diverse operations.
Automation permits real-time surveillance of energy usage, pinpointing areas in which consumption can be trimmed. Intelligent systems can automatically adjust lighting, HVAC equipment, and other energy-intensive functions based on occupancy density.
This proactive approach not only diminishes energy bills but also contributes to a more sustainable organization.

Large Business Energy Efficiency: Streamlining with Intelligent Automation
Many large enterprises are increasingly recognizing the vital benefits of energy efficiency. Not only does it minimize operational costs, but it also enhances a more sustainable future. Intelligent automation is emerging as a robust tool for streamlining these efforts and achieving substantial energy efficiency gains. By optimizing various processes, businesses can analyze energy consumption in real-time, identify areas of loss, and execute targeted strategies to optimize energy efficiency.
- Intelligent automation can employ data analytics to identify patterns and trends in energy usage, allowing businesses to make informed decisions about energy management.
- Automated systems can adjust lighting, HVAC, and other building systems based on occupancy and environmental conditions, conserving energy waste.
- By streamlining routine tasks such as equipment maintenance and operation monitoring, businesses can allocate resources to more strategic initiatives related to energy efficiency.
